Активно [Opencart] SEO Last-modified if-since-modified. If modified since opencart


SEO Last-modified if-since-modified | Opencart 2.x

Совместимость OpenCart 2.0, OpenCart 2.1, OpenCart 2.2, OCStore 2.1, Opencart.pro 2.0.3.х, Opencart.pro 2.1
Зачем нужен Last-Modified ? HTTP заголовок Last-Modified сообщает клиенту время последнего изменения страницы (объекта). Если клиент (браузер, поисковый робот) получил заголовок Last-Modified, то при следующем обращении к адресу, при условии, что страница (объект) есть в локальном кеше, он добавит вопрос If-Modified-Since (не изменилась ли страница после даты, полученной в Last-Modified). В свою очередь сервер, получив запрос If-Modified-Since должен сверить полученную временную метку с временем последнего изменения страницы и, если страница не изменялась ответить 304 Not Modified.

Экономия Трафика Если страница не изменилась, то сервер прекратит передачу данных после отправки заголовков с кодом 304 Not Modified, тело страницы, изображения и другие объекты передаваться не будут.

Снижение нагрузки на сервер Правильная реализация проверки времени последнего изменения страницы может значительно (до 30% и более) сократить нагрузку на сервер. Под правильной реализацией подразумевается проверка времени до начала генерации страницы на динамическом сайте. В таком случае все действия для генерации страницы (запрос контента из базы данных, парсинг шаблонов, получение комментариев и др) выполняться не будут. Особенно это актуально для сайтов с высокой посещаемостью и долгой продолжительностью визита пользователя. Пример: пользователь находится на сайте спортивных новостей и постоянно обновляет главную страницу в ожидании публикации результата матча. За несколько минут страница может быть запрошена и получена десятки раз. Если заголовок Last-Modified отдается и запрос If-Modified-Since обрабатывается правильно, то реально страница будет передана один раз, а на все последующие запросы будет выдан ответ 304 Not Modified.

Ускорение индексации поисковыми системами Поисковые системы через руководство для вебмастеров рекомендуют отсылать заголовок Last-Modified и правильно обрабатывать If-Modified-Since.

Модуль работает со всеми стандартными типами страниц магазина. home, category, product, manufacturer, information

Перед покупкой проверьте передает ли ваш сервер параметры $_SERVER['HTTP_IF_MODIFIED_SINCE'] или $_ENV['HTTP_IF_MODIFIED_SINCE'].

Проверить работоспособность модуля можно здесьhttps://webmaster.yandex.ru/server-response.xml

Основное
Способ распространения Платно
Совместимость OpenCart 2.0, OpenCart 2.1, OpenCart 2.2, OCStore 2.1, Opencart.pro 2.0.3.х, Opencart.pro 2.1
VQmod Нет
Ocmod Да
Статистика
В первый раз файл добавлен 20.03.2016
Последнее изменение 22.03.2016
Просмотров 3587
Покупок 13

Файлы будут доступны после покупки

liveopencart.ru

If-Modified-Since | Last-Modified header | 304 Not Modified для Opencart 2.x

Это действительно нужная хрень!

ЧТО ЭТО ТАКОЕ ?

HTTP заголовки Last-Modified и If-Modified-SinceЗачем нужен Last-ModifiedHTTP заголовок Last-Modified сообщает клиенту время последнего изменения страницы (объекта). Если клиент (браузер, поисковый робот) получил заголовок Last-Modified, то при следующем обращении к адресу, при условии, что страница (объект) есть в локальном кеше, он добавит вопрос If-Modified-Since (не изменилась ли страница после даты, полученной в Last-Modified). В свою очередь сервер, получив запрос If-Modified-Since должен сверить полученную временную метку с временем последнего изменения страницы и, если страница не изменялась ответить 304 Not Modified.

Экономия ТрафикаЕсли страница не изменилась, то сервер прекратит передачу данных после отправки заголовков с кодом 304 Not Modified, тело страницы, изображения и другие объекты передаваться не будут.

Снижение нагрузки на серверПравильная реализация проверки времени последнего изменения страницы может значительно (до 30% и более) сократить нагрузку на сервер. Под правильной реализацией подразумевается проверка времени до начала генерации страницы на динамическом сайте. В таком случае все действия для генерации страницы (запрос контента из базы данных, парсинг шаблонов, получение комментариев и др) выполняться не будут. Особенно это актуально для сайтов с высокой посещаемостью и долгой продолжительностью визита пользователя. Пример: пользователь находится на сайте спортивных новостей и постоянно обновляет главную страницу в ожидании публикации результата матча. За несколько минут страница может быть запрошена и получена десятки раз. Если заголовок Last-Modified отдается и запрос If-Modified-Since обрабатывается правильно, то реально страница будет передана один раз, а на все последующие запросы будет выдан ответ 304 Not Modified.

Ускорение индексации поисковыми системамиПоисковые системы через руководство для вебмастеров рекомендуют отсылать заголовок Last-Modified и правильно обрабатывать If-Modified-Since.

Наш модуль для Opencart 2.x — купить можно здесь.В следующий релизе сборки Opencart.pro будет идти «в коробке» с дополнительным функционалом, которого не будет в stand-alone версии.

Nado_brat

Хуйнаныр(5)Очко(0)

ocshop.info

Last Modified, If Modified Since, 304 Not Modified

Last Modified, If Modified Since, 304 Not Modified

Поисковый робот спрашивает у Вашего сайта, например: «Что изменилось на ресурсе со времени моего последнего посещения?» Ответ прост, если Ваш сайт не выдает HTTP заголовок Last-modified. НЕЗНАЮ. будел ли он индексировать ваш сайт или нет, это уж он сам решит.

Пример: Вы имеете ТОВАР1, который был изменен (дата модификация) скажем 2012-11-01 12:35:45 и про этот товар вы забыли. Ладно хорошо, Вы вспомнили про ТОВАР1 изменили его и дата модификация у вас будет текущая дата и время. А представьте у Вас таких (не измененных) ТОВАРОВ не один, а 100 (1000 и более) и что тогда? сумеете поменять все? И тогда Вам поможет этот модуль позволяющий поменять в ручную дату последней модификации статьей, товара. Время устанавливается случайными числами, (каждый товар имеет уникальное время). Можно выбрать любую категорию товаров, которую хотите обновить.

_______________________________________

ПРИ первом запуске модуля для  главной страницы должно выдать ошибку, если это так значит модуль работает. Чтобы ошибка пропала, зайдите в админ часть и установите дату и время для главной страницы.  _______________________________________

В итоге, какую пользу мы получим от этого модуля?

1. Будет выдавать HTTP заголовок Last Modified, 304 Not Modified 2. Снимите нагрузку с сайта. 3. Ваш сайт будет участвовать в поиске по времени (ранжировании) 4. И самое главное меняем дату вручную, Оживляем страницу. --------------

Многие разработчики при создании сайтов забывают про очень полезный http-заголовок “Last-modified” , который возвращает дату последней модификации (обновления) запрашиваемой страницы сайта.

Важность использования данного заголовка обусловлена на быструю индексацию вновь изменённых web-страниц и облегчить работу поисковым роботам. Индексация сайта, таким образом, происходит более полно, то есть робот не будет индексировать страницы которые с последнего момента загрузки робота не изменились, а все свои “силы” бросит на новые и изменённые страницы.

Число страниц, получаемых роботом с сайта за один заход, ограничено. Следовательно нужно помочь роботу, особенно для магазинов с большим количеством товаров.

Количество проиндексированных страниц поисковым роботом - это частота и позиция Ваша в выводе поисковой информации. -------- Установка - Разархивируйте - Скопируйте файлы из директории upload на сервер - Для установки требуется: vQmod

Версии с которыми совместим данный модуль:

ocStore v1.5.1.3, v1.5.2.1, v.1.5.3.1, v.1.5.4.1 v1.5.5.1.1 opencart v1.5.1.3, v1.5.2.1, v.1.5.3.1, v1.5.4, v1.5.4.1, v1.5.5.1, v1.5.6

Возможности:

1. Выводит дату последней модификации для страниц товаров, категорий и статьей. 2. Меняет дату последней модификации товаров. 3. Меняет дату последней модификации категории. 4. Меняет дату последней модификации статей.

Как проверить:

1. Зайдите в административную панель. 2.1 Выберите модуль: Дополнения -> Модули -> Last Modified - If Modified Since ( SEO оптимизация ) 2.2 Выберите категории для модификации даты продукта. 2.3 Выберите дату и время от 0 до 23 для модификации. 2.4 Сгенерируйте. 3. Переходите по ссылке http://www.webrankin...rver-header.php 4. Где URL: вставьте ссылку товара или ( категории ), которую Вы поменяли. 5. Нажмите Check 6. Найдите строку Last-Modified: где увидите дату и время. ( на скриншоте выделен красным цветом )

Демо модуля:

http://www.opencart.asamat.com

Административная часть:

http://www.opencart.asamat.com/admin/

Логин: demo Пароль: demo

rus-opencart.info

Last Modified, If Modified Since, 304 Not Modified

Название файла Имя файла Дата Действие
Last Modified, If Modified Since, 304 Not Modified opencart_file_4405.zip 2015-10-25 19:10:08 Платный файл

* Возможность скачивания появится после покупки

HTTP заголовок Last-Modified сообщает клиенту время последнего изменения страницы (объекта). Если клиент (браузер, поисковый робот) получил заголовок Last-Modified, то при следующем обращении к адресу, при условии, что страница (объект) есть в локальном кеше, он добавит вопрос If-Modified-Since (не изменилась ли страница после даты, полученной в Last-Modified). В свою очередь сервер, получив запрос If-Modified-Since должен сверить полученную временную метку с временем последнего изменения страницы и, если страница не изменялась ответить 304 Not Modified.

Или тут подробнее Last-Modified . 

Поддержка: OpenCart 2.x.x.x и ocStore 2.x.x.x

Возможности:

Установить:

ВНИМАНИЕ: Рекомендую установить патч http://www.opencart....ension_id=18892, чтобы появилась возможность установки модулей и патчей без настройки ftp.

Как проверить:1. Зайдите в административную панель.2.1 Выберите модуль: Дополнения -> Модули -> Last Modified - If Modified Since ( SEO оптимизация ) OC22.2 Выберите категории для модификации даты продукта.2.3 Выберите дату и время от 0 до 23 для модификации.2.4 Сгенерируйте.3. Переходите по ссылке http://www.webrankin...rver-header.php так же на http://last-modified...fied-since.html4. Где URL: вставьте ссылку товара или ( категории ), которую Вы поменяли.5. Нажмите Check6. Найдите строку Last-Modified: где увидите дату и время.

Демо: http://asamat.com/demo/2.1.0.x/

Написать отзыв

* Выполните Вход в свой аккаунт, для получения возможности оставить отзыв о товаре.

shop.opencart-russia.ru

[Opencart] SEO Last-modified if-since-modified | Opencart 2 | Складчина

Зачем нужен Last-Modified ? HTTP заголовок Last-Modified сообщает клиенту время последнего изменения страницы (объекта). Если клиент (браузер, поисковый робот) получил заголовок Last-Modified, то при следующем обращении к адресу, при условии, что страница (объект) есть в локальном кеше, он добавит вопрос If-Modified-Since (не изменилась ли страница после даты, полученной в Last-Modified). В свою очередь сервер, получив запрос If-Modified-Since должен сверить полученную временную метку с временем последнего изменения страницы и, если страница не изменялась ответить 304 Not Modified.

Экономия ТрафикаЕсли страница не изменилась, то сервер прекратит передачу данных после отправки заголовков с кодом 304 Not Modified, тело страницы, изображения и другие объекты передаваться не будут.

Снижение нагрузки на серверПравильная реализация проверки времени последнего изменения страницы может значительно (до 30% и более) сократить нагрузку на сервер. Под правильной реализацией подразумевается проверка времени до начала генерации страницы на динамическом сайте. В таком случае все действия для генерации страницы (запрос контента из базы данных, парсинг шаблонов, получение комментариев и др) выполняться не будут. Особенно это актуально для сайтов с высокой посещаемостью и долгой продолжительностью визита пользователя. Пример: пользователь находится на сайте спортивных новостей и постоянно обновляет главную страницу в ожидании публикации результата матча. За несколько минут страница может быть запрошена и получена десятки раз. Если заголовок Last-Modified отдается и запрос If-Modified-Since обрабатывается правильно, то реально страница будет передана один раз, а на все последующие запросы будет выдан ответ 304 Not Modified.

Ускорение индексации поисковыми системамиПоисковые системы через руководство для вебмастеров рекомендуют отсылать заголовок Last-Modified и правильно обрабатывать If-Modified-Since.

Модуль работает со всеми стандартными типами страниц магазина.home, category, product, manufacturer, information

Перед покупкой проверьте передает ли ваш сервер параметры $_SERVER['HTTP_IF_MODIFIED_SINCE'] или $_ENV['HTTP_IF_MODIFIED_SINCE'].

Проверить работоспособность модуля можно здесьhttps://webmaster.yandex.ru/server-response.xml

В чем отличие от аналогов?

1. Дополнение было разработано в первую очередь для собственных нужд, а не для массмаркета, поэтому сделано с учетом всех возможных "подводных камней".

2. Дополнение в отличии от всех других отдает код 304 не только для роботов поисковиков, но и для браузеров.Это не просто копипаст или интеграция OpenSource кода, а с 0 разработанный модуль.

3. Основной целью при разработке этого дополнения была задача, максимально автоматизировать отслеживание дат изменения контента, а также сдел

skladchik.com

[Opencart] SEO Last-modified if-since-modified | Инфосток Гид в самообразовании

Зачем нужен Last-Modified ?HTTP заголовок Last-Modified сообщает клиенту время последнего изменения страницы (объекта). Если клиент (браузер, поисковый робот) получил заголовок Last-Modified, то при следующем обращении к адресу, при условии, что страница (объект) есть в локальном кеше, он добавит вопрос If-Modified-Since (не изменилась ли страница после даты, полученной в Last-Modified). В свою очередь сервер, получив запрос If-Modified-Since должен сверить полученную временную метку с временем последнего изменения страницы и, если страница не изменялась ответить 304 Not Modified.

Экономия ТрафикаЕсли страница не изменилась, то сервер прекратит передачу данных после отправки заголовков с кодом 304 Not Modified, тело страницы, изображения и другие объекты передаваться не будут.

Снижение нагрузки на серверПравильная реализация проверки времени последнего изменения страницы может значительно (до 30% и более) сократить нагрузку на сервер. Под правильной реализацией подразумевается проверка времени до начала генерации страницы на динамическом сайте. В таком случае все действия для генерации страницы (запрос контента из базы данных, парсинг шаблонов, получение комментариев и др) выполняться не будут. Особенно это актуально для сайтов с высокой посещаемостью и долгой продолжительностью визита пользователя. Пример: пользователь находится на сайте спортивных новостей и постоянно обновляет главную страницу в ожидании публикации результата матча. За несколько минут страница может быть запрошена и получена десятки раз. Если заголовок Last-Modified отдается и запрос If-Modified-Since обрабатывается правильно, то реально страница будет передана один раз, а на все последующие запросы будет выдан ответ 304 Not Modified.

Ускорение индексации поисковыми системамиПоисковые системы через руководство для вебмастеров рекомендуют отсылать заголовок Last-Modified и правильно обрабатывать If-Modified-Since.

Модуль работает со всеми стандартными типами страниц магазина.home, category, product, manufacturer, information

Перед покупкой проверьте передает ли ваш сервер параметры $_SERVER['HTTP_IF_MODIFIED_SINCE'] или $_ENV['HTTP_IF_MODIFIED_SINCE'].

Проверить работоспособность модуля можно здесьПроверка ответа сервера — Яндекс.Вебмастер

В чем отличие от аналогов?

1. Дополнение было разработано в первую очередь для собственных нужд, а не для массмаркета, поэтому сделано с учетом всех возможных "подводных камней".

2. Дополнение в отличии от всех других отдает код 304 не только для роботов поисковиков, но и для браузеров.Это не просто копипаст или интеграция OpenSource кода, а с 0 разработанный модуль.

3. Ос

infostock.net

[Opencart] SEO Last-modified if-since-modified | Opencart 2

Краткое описание:

SEO Last-modified if-since-modified | Opencart 2.x 1.0Это действительно нужный модуль!

ЧТО ЭТО ТАКОЕ ?ОписаниеЗачем нужен Last-Modified ?HTTP заголовок Last-Modified сообщает клиенту время последнего изменения страницы (объекта). Если клиент (браузер, поисковый робот) получил заголовок Last-Modified, то при следующем обращении к адресу, при условии, что страница (объект) есть в локальном кеше, он добавит вопрос If-Modified-Since (не изменилась ли страница после даты, полученной в Last-Modified). В свою очередь сервер, получив запрос If-Modified-Since должен сверить полученную временную метку с временем последнего изменения страницы и, если страница не изменялась ответить 304 Not Modified.

Экономия ТрафикаЕсли страница не изменилась, то сервер прекратит передачу данных после отправки заголовков с кодом 304 Not Modified, тело страницы, изображения и другие объекты передаваться не будут.

Снижение нагрузки на серверПравильная реализация проверки времени последнего изменения страницы может значительно (до 30% и более) сократить нагрузку на сервер. Под правильной реализацией подразумевается проверка времени до начала генерации страницы на динамическом сайте. В таком случае все действия для генерации страницы (запрос контента из базы данных, парсинг шаблонов, получение комментариев и др) выполняться не будут. Особенно это актуально для сайтов с высокой посещаемостью и долгой продолжительностью визита пользователя. Пример: пользователь находится на сайте спортивных новостей и постоянно обновляет главную страницу в ожидании публикации результата матча. За несколько минут страница может быть запрошена и получена десятки раз. Если заголовок Last-Modified отдается и запрос If-Modified-Since обрабатывается правильно, то реально страница будет передана один раз, а на все последующие запросы будет выдан ответ 304 Not Modified.

Ускорение индексации поисковыми системамиПоисковые системы через руководство для вебмастеров рекомендуют отсылать заголовок Last-Modified и правильно обрабатывать If-Modified-Since.

Модуль работает со всеми стандартными типами страниц магазина.home, category, product, manufacturer, informationПеред покупкой проверьте передает ли ваш сервер параметры $_SERVER[HTTP_IF_MODIFIED_SINCE] или $_ENV[HTTP_IF_MODIFIED_SINCE].

Проверить работоспособность модуля можно здесь /b>В чем отличие от аналогов?

1. Дополнение было разработано в первую очередь для собственных нужд, а не для массмаркета, поэтому сделано с учетом всех возможных подводных камней.

2. Дополнение в отличии от всех других отдает код 304 не только для роботов поисковиков, но и для браузеров.Это не просто копипаст или интеграция OpenSource кода, а с 0 разработанный модуль.

3. Основной целью при разработке этого дополнения была задача, максимально автоматизировать отслеживание дат изменения контента, а также сделать дополнение максимально утилитарным в использовании

4. Дополнение использует собственные таблицы хранения дат изменения контента, за счет чего абсолютно минимизирована нагрузка на сервер.

5. При изменение данных, использована интеллектуальная система отслеживания-изменения связанного контента.

6. Дополнение не использует время сервера баз данных - так как на серверах расположенных не в текущей UTC зоне, оно может существенно отличаться и отдавать некорректное значение.

7. Дополнение не отдает 304 заголовок в случае системных исключений (если покупатель авторизован, администратор авторизован, есть товары в корзине или сравнении). Также 304 заголовок исключен для Ajax - запросов.Работает на OpenCart: 2.0.x, 2.1.x

Категория: Скрипты и программы Дата выхода: Ноябрь 2016 Источник: Сайт автора продукта Цена у автора: 750 руб

relizor.ru


Prostoy-Site | Все права защищены © 2018 | Карта сайта